Ensuring Consistent Care
Consistent care is vital for maintaining the health and happiness of pets. A professional pet sitter ensures that feeding schedules, exercise routines, and medicinal administrations are adhered to, which helps prevent behavioral issues and health problems. Preparing for Pet Sitting
Creating Pet Care Instructions
When preparing for pet sitting sydney, providing clear and detailed instructions is essential to ensure your pets receive the best care in your absence. Start by listing daily routines like feeding schedules, exercise needs, and favourite toys or treats. This list helps the sitter maintain consistency, which is particularly reassuring for pets used to a routine. Additionally, include any medical requirements such as medications or dietary restrictions. This attention to detail not only secures your pet's comfort but also builds trust with your sitter.
Pet-Proofing Your Home
Before leaving, pet-proofing your home is important for safety. Assess potential hazards like loose wires, poisonous plants, or unsecured cabinets. Consider creating a designated safe space for your pets, complete with familiar items to reduce anxiety. It's also smart to provide the sitter with instructions on securing this area. By taking these steps, you minimise the risk of accidents, giving you peace of mind.
Emergency Protocols
Emergency planning is a crucial step in preparing for pet sitting. Draft a protocol outlining essential contacts, including your veterinarian’s information and an emergency contact who can step in if needed. Clarify any decision-making authority you grant the sitter in emergency situations. Share these plans during a meeting to ensure the sitter understands and feels confident managing unexpected scenarios.
